Key Insights
The Chinese neuroscience market, currently exhibiting robust growth, is projected to reach a substantial size driven by several key factors. A compound annual growth rate (CAGR) of 6.20% from 2019 to 2033 indicates a significant expansion. This growth is fueled by rising prevalence of neurological disorders like Alzheimer's disease and stroke, an aging population increasing susceptibility to these conditions, and improvements in healthcare infrastructure and access. Furthermore, increased government investment in research and development, along with a growing awareness of neurological conditions among the general population, is stimulating demand for advanced diagnostic tools and treatment options. The market is segmented by various device types including cerebrospinal fluid management devices, interventional neurology devices, carotid artery stents, neurosurgery devices (including neurostimulation devices), and other related technologies. Leading players like MicroPort Scientific, Abbott Laboratories, Medtronic, Johnson & Johnson, and Stryker are actively competing in this expanding market, driving innovation and product development. The increasing adoption of minimally invasive surgical procedures and advanced imaging technologies further contributes to the market's expansion.
While the market presents significant opportunities, challenges remain. These include high treatment costs, stringent regulatory approvals, and the need for skilled healthcare professionals. Despite these hurdles, the long-term outlook for the Chinese neuroscience market remains positive, underpinned by the continuous advancements in medical technology, improved healthcare accessibility, and the growing need for effective neurological solutions. The continued rise in the prevalence of neurological disorders and the expanding healthcare infrastructure within China will likely offset these challenges and drive sustained market expansion throughout the forecast period. Successful market players will be those who can effectively navigate regulatory landscapes, develop cost-effective solutions, and build strong partnerships with healthcare providers.
